In Agatha Christie's Poirot short stories, each mystery challenges Hercule Poirot's legendary deductive skills. This classic includes: Biography of Agatha Christie The Hunter’s Lodge Case, Poirot must solve the murder of a wealthy man from afar, unraveling the truth about a secluded lodge, hidden motives, and family betrayal. The Plymouth Express Affair, Poirot investigates the murder of a young heiress found dead on a train, diving into a tangled web of relationships and uncovering a sinister plot driven by greed. The Missing Will, Poirot aids a determined niece searching for her late uncle's hidden will, cleverly piecing together clues to reveal a final challenge left by the eccentric man. Each story highlights Poirot's keen intellect, meticulous methods, and his unparalleled ability to solve cases that seem unsolvable.
